我试图显示以下输出(I am trying to display the following output)
我试着得到这样的输出:
A BA ABA BABA ABA BA A但相反,我得到了这个:
AB ABA ABAB ABABA ABABAB这就是我曾经尝试过的,而且我完全没想到了。
NSString *strA = @"A"; NSString *strB = @"B"; // Capacity does not limit the length, it's just an initial capacity NSMutableString *result = [NSMutableString stringWithCapacity:[strA length] * 10]; for (int i = 0; i <= 4; i++) { [result appendString:strA]; [result appendString:strB]; NSLog(@"%@", result); }
I am try to get a output like this:
A BA ABA BABA ABA BA ABut instead I get this:
AB ABA ABAB ABABA ABABABThis is what i had tried, and i am totally run out of idea.
NSString *strA = @"A"; NSString *strB = @"B"; // Capacity does not limit the length, it's just an initial capacity NSMutableString *result = [NSMutableString stringWithCapacity:[strA length] * 10]; for (int i = 0; i <= 4; i++) { [result appendString:strA]; [result appendString:strB]; NSLog(@"%@", result); }
原文:https://stackoverflow.com/questions/31687480
更新时间:2024-01-18 10:01
最满意答案
谷歌团队已经修复了一个问题,现在加载请求只会每10分钟左右发生一次,这更加合理。
There has been a fix by the Google team, and now loading requests are only happening every 10 minutes or so, which is much more reasonable.
相关问答
更多-
这是你的问题:
您的页面太慢,应在30秒内加载。 否则,App Engine将会终止它。 http://code.google.com/appengine/docs/python/runtime.html#The_Request_Timer Here's your problem: ... -
App Engine上的同步(Synchronization on App Engine)[2023-07-24]
您的GAE应用程序可以在不同的服务器上启动,可以一次也可以有几个实例。 任何情况下都可以随时启动或杀死,之前没有任何通知。 所以,任何内存状态都是无用的。 您必须使用或memcache服务或数据库。 Your GAE app can be started on different servers, there can be, and will be few instances at one time. Any instance can be started or killed at any time, wi ... -
一个实例可以在其整个生命周期内处理许多请 在python运行时的线程模型中,每个实例在任何给定的时间只能处理一个请求。 如果2个请求同时到达,它们可能会被一个实例依次处理,或者可能会产生第二个实例来处理请求。 编辑: 通常,每个请求使用的变量将被限定为RequestHandler实例的.get()或.post()方法,因此不能“泄漏”到其他请求中。 在脚本中使用全局变量时应该小心,因为这些变量将缓存在实例中,并在请求之间共享。 不要使用全局变量而不知道你为什么要这么做(这对于任何应用程序来说都是很好的建议) ...
-
有很多方法来响铃这只猫。 使用kubenaties显然很容易,但是你不需要使用容器引擎(可能过于昂贵),就这样。 如果您有一个包含监听pub-sub的脚本的compute-instance,您可以通过创建实例模板来水平扩展它,并选择根据处理器使用情况自动扩展。 无论你选择做什么,记录的两面性都与发布者有关,而不是订阅者(你的python脚本) 我永远不会将appengine用于这样的任务,即使你很容易在GAE中做到这一点,人们应该尝试只在前端有点角色使用它恕我直言 There are many ways t ...
-
颠倒你的处理程序。 处理程序的工作方式是它从上到下看起来,只要有一个匹配,它就会返回。 所以,如果你的第一个处理程序是一个全部捕获,没有办法去第二个:) Invert your handlers. The way handlers work is that it looks top to bottom, as soon as there's ONE match, it returns that. So if your first handler is a catch all, there is no way ...
-
好的,我找到了: 这是非常奇怪的,它没有崩溃,但ParseServer的serverURL是错误的,并没有通过环境设置, 结果:实际上只是通过Parse传递请求的CloudCode无法找到要CloudCode的服务器......我通过查看Parse-Server-Example的Heroku配置文件找到了错误。 所以端口没问题,或者至少不是阻塞问题 作为这篇文章读者的提醒: SERVER_URL对于让CloudCode工作非常重要! Ok, I found it: This is very weird th ...
-
谷歌团队已经修复了一个问题,现在加载请求只会每10分钟左右发生一次,这更加合理。 There has been a fix by the Google team, and now loading requests are only happening every 10 minutes or so, which is much more reasonable.
-
您使用的任何第三方库必须实际包含在您的项目中并部署到appengine。 这意味着仅使用easy_install或pip进行安装是不够的 查看文档https://developers.google.com/appengine/docs/python/runtime#Pure_Python Any 3rd party lib you use must be physically included in your project and deployed to appengine. This means it ...
-
只是面对同样的问题,可以自信地说你打电话时提交的交易 EntityManager.close(); 以下是DataNucleus JPA实现的一些证明 Just faced with the same issue and can confidently say that transaction committed when you call EntityManager.close(); Here is some prove from DataNucleus JPA implementation
-
设置缓存标头将产生类似的性能AFAIK。 GAE和GCS都使用Google Edge缓存 。 GCS可能更容易管理您的静态资源,而需要重新部署到GAE来添加/删除静态资源。 其他重要说明:GCS as CDN无法通过HTTPS与自定义域一起使用。 GAE确实支持使用自定义域的HTTPS。 Setting your cache headers will result in similar performance AFAIK. Both GAE and GCS use Google Edge cache. GC ...